Which one of the following choices best describes a disadvantage of isotonic

exercises?
A. Difficulty in deciding a full body workout
B. Higher risk of muscle soreness
C. Potential increase in lack of motivation
D. Reduction in joint flexibility

Answer: Higher risk of muscle soreness

Explanation:

Isotonic exercises are exercises in which a muscle is forced to perform a movement while supporting a constant static weight. These types of exercises help to tone the body and increase muscle mass. It is common to have a higher risk of muscle soreness.
